- Liberty Global Ltd. (NASDAQ: LBYKV) operates as a multinational telecommunications company, providing converged broadband internet, video, fixed-line telephony, and mobile communications services to residential, small business, and enterprise customers through advanced fibre-rich networks and 5G infrastructure; it delivers next-generation connectivity products including gigabit broadband, WiFi features, security, smart home services, cloud-based platforms such as Horizon 5 for multi-screen entertainment with video-on-demand and recording capabilities, ONEConnect for seamless WiFi and cybersecurity, digital video recorders, multimedia home gateways, postpaid and prepaid mobile plans, circuit-switched telephony, unified messaging, and business solutions encompassing voice, advanced data, wireless, cloud services, and converged fixed-mobile offerings on a wholesale basis. The company serves approximately 80 million connections across Europe under prominent consumer brands such as Virgin Media O2 in the United Kingdom, VodafoneZiggo in the Netherlands, Telenet in Belgium, and Virgin Media in Ireland, while targeting small-to-medium enterprises and large corporations through tailored B2B services. Liberty Global also manages Liberty Growth, an investment arm with a portfolio of around 70 companies in infrastructure, media/content, technology, and sports including stakes in ITV, Televisa Univision, Plume Design, EdgeConneX, AtlasEdge, and a controlling interest in Formula E; additionally, through Liberty Services (rebranded as Liberty Blume in 2025), it offers back-office, procurement, financial, and circular economy solutions such as e-waste repurposing to third-party clients, generating over $600 million in revenue.
Founded in 2005 and headquartered in London, United Kingdom with additional key offices in Amsterdam, Netherlands and Denver, Colorado, the company, domiciled in Bermuda, focuses on European markets while pursuing global investments and maintains subsidiaries and joint ventures like nexFibre in the UK for fibre rollout to 5-7 million homes.
In recent developments, Liberty Global completed the merger of Virgin Media O2 with Daisy in 2025, creating a major UK B2B provider with £1.4 billion in revenue and substantial synergies; acquired spectrum in the UK to reach approximately 30% mobile spectrum share and expanded its footprint in the Netherlands; gained control of Formula E in October 2024 via acquisition from Warner Bros. Discovery; launched the Liberty Blume brand in July 2025, extending services beyond telecom; progressed fibre builds with significant milestones including 73% rollout completion targeted by end-2025 at Virgin Media O2 and €253 million green financing for AtlasEdge's Lisbon data centre campus; and planned tower and fibre monetization transactions alongside Wyre financing to support deleveraging and growth.
